ORDER

The petitioners were convicted by judgment, dated 29.07.2022 in C.C.No.307 of 2017, by the learned Judicial Magistrate, Fast Track Court, Tirupur, for the offence under Section 138 of the Negotiable Instruments Act and sentenced the petitioners 2 and 3 to undergo six months Simple Imprisonment and to pay the cheque amount of Rs.30,29,001/- as compensation to the respondent, in default, to undergo one month simple imprisonment. Aggrieved over the judgment of the trial Court, an appeal was preferred by the petitioner before the Principal Sessions Court, Tirupur/lower appellate Court in C.A.No.117 of 2022. The learned Principal Sessions Judge, Tirupur by judgment dated 27.03.2024 dismissed the appeal, confirming the judgment of the trial Court, against which the present revision.

2.The learned counsel for the petitioners submits that now the issue between the petitioners and the respondent got resolved and Rs.24,00,000/- was agreed as full and final settlement. He would submit that the petitioners 2/6

already paid Rs.3,00,000/- to the respondent. Further, the petitioners remitted Rs.15,14,500/- to the credit of C.C.No.307 of 2017 on the file of the Fast Track Court Magistrate Level, Tirpur and the balance amount of Rs.6,00,000/- was paid to the respondent on 04.09.2024. Hence, prayed for allowing the appeal and discharging the petitioner from the above case. 3.Today, the petitioners as well as the respondent [through video conferencing] are present before this Court. Both the parties as well as the learned counsel for the petitioners submitted that the issue between the petitioners and the respondent have been amicably resolved. 4.The respondent confirms the receipt of the amount and his only plea is that he may be permitted to withdraw the amount of Rs.15,14,500/- which has been deposited by the petitioner to the credit of C.C.No.307 of 2017 on the file of the Fast Track Court Magistrate Level, Tirupur. 5.The learned counsel for the petitioners has got no objection for the respondent withdrawing the amount deposited before the Trial Court. 3/6

6.The petitioners filed compounding petition along with affidavit before this Court in Crl.M.P.No.14784 of 2024 in Crl.R.C.No.1125 of 2024 invoking Section 147 of the Negotiable Instruments Act, 1881 to compound the offence and the same is ordered.

7.In the result, the case between the petitioners and the respondent is compounded. Hence, the judgment, dated 29.07.2022 in C.C.No.307 of 2017, passed by the Fast Track Court Magistrate Level, Tirupur and the judgment dated 27.03.2024 passed by the learned Principal Sessions Judge, Tirupur in C.A.No.117 of 2022 are set aside and the revision is, accordingly, allowed. The respondent/complainant is permitted to withdraw the amount of Rs.15,14,500/- lying in the credit of C.C.No.307 of 2017 by filing an appropriate petition before the Trial Court. Notice to the petitioner/accused is dispensed with. The petitioners are discharged from all charges levelled against them.
